The Scratch DJ Academy Releases Tutorial Book
Published 07/07/2009 · By Ronnie Gamble

2009-07-07 - Scratch DJ AcademyThe Scratch DJ Academy, a school founded by RUN DMC's Jam Master Jay in 2002, recently released its first turntable tutorial, titled On The Record: The Scratch DJ Academy Guide.

According to a press release, the book attempts not only to direct DJ hopefuls in their scratching endeavors, but also to familiarize readers with the lifestyle and culture of other successful DJs who've made an impact on the art form.

The book contains interviews with over 45 celebrity DJs including DJ AM, Grandmaster Flash, Q-Bert, and DJ Skribble, all of which give insight on the history of the art form, the art of the mixtape, and how to handle gigs, among other tips.

The Scratch DJ Academy, according to their website, has one goal: to provide unparalleled education and access to the art form of the DJ and producer. They want to bring together in other categories.

In addition to the new book, aspiring DJs can pay $300 for a six-week turntabling program at one of the academy's three locations: New York City, Miami, and Los Angeles.
